The Thread Milling feature allows you to create a thread milling procedure. When a Thread Milling feature is added to the CAM tree, the system also adds the following items.
Start Point - Allows you to specify a location for the tool movement to start. Right-click this item to produce a shortcut menu with the following options.
Re/Select - Select this option to enable selection mode and assign the appropriate start location to this feature.
Remove - Select this option to remove any start point associated with this feature.
Thread - Right-click this item to produce a shortcut menu with three options.
Edit - Allows you to modify the settings that are used when calculating the tool movements. View the Thread Mill Wizard for a detailed explanation of this dialog box and all of the options available for this feature type.
Compute Toolpath - When selected, the system calculates the toolpath.
Post Yes/No - This option allows you to determine whether a feature in the CAM tree is included in the code that is posted by the system.
Mill Thread - Right-click this item to produce a shortcut menu with two options for modifying the visibility and color of the toolpath created.
Color - When selected, a dialog box appears allowing you to change the color of the toolpath.
Blank - When selected, the system shows the toolpath if it is hidden or hides the toolpath if it is visible in the graphics area.
